Walsh invites readers to follow her through the grip of anxiety and fear into the liberation of faith and freedom. Through real-life stories, Walsh gently encourages readers to look at their fear-based responses to life by addressing such questions as "how do I stop trying to control everything and everyone", "what are the fears that keep me from trusting God", "why doesn't God answer my prayers the way I ask him to", and "is God safe?"

About the author (2001)

Sheila Walsh was born in Ayr, Scotland in 1956. Writing books for children and adults is among her many talents. She is also a Grammy-nominated singer and speaks at the Women of Faith conferences. On television, she co-hosted The 700 Club and had her own talk show Heart to Heart with Sheila Walsh on the Family Channel. She currently lives in Texas with her husband and they have one son.
